Le Sports, the subsidiary of China’s leading online streaming giant LeEco, announced yesterday that it will add Yidao Yongche, an internet car-sharing company, to its sports ecosystem portfolio.
Under this partnership, the two sides will seek co-operation in terms of the Chinese Super League and its derived content. Their agreement will see:
1. Yidao launching special cars to support CSL reporters.
2. The two sides providing shuttle services for CSL fans.
3. The two sides issuing exclusive taxi coupons for local fans.
4. Le Sports linking its CSL resources with Yongche’s platform, to improve CSL fans’ viewing experience during their journeys.
5. Yidao introducing Le Sports’ TV programmes, to enhance interaction with passengers and optimize their journey experience.
According to several reports, LeEco acquired a 70% stake in Yidao for US$700 million last October. The latest move will play an important role in Le Sports’ ecosystem.
